COLUMBIA, PENNSYLVANIA·
Gebhard and Son, Inc.
Other fall to lower level 6 to 10 feet · Fractures
At a glance
Federal OSHA recorded a severe workplace injury at Gebhard and Son, Inc., Habecker Street, COLUMBIA, PENNSYLVANIA 17512 on , Fractures, affecting the heel(s).
Watch Gebhard and Son, Inc. for free
Get an email when a new federal OSHA severe-injury report for Gebhard and Son, Inc. is published. One employer, no account, unsubscribe in one click.
Final narrative
An employee was trimming trees from an aerial lift. The employee fell 6 to 7 feet from the equipment to the pavement below and suffered two broken heels.
